Winner of the Healthy Teen Network’s Carol Mendez Cassell Award for Excellence in Sexuality Education and the American Sociological Association's Children and Youth Section's 2012 Distinguished Scholarly Research Award For American parents, teenage sex is something to be feared and forbidden: most would never consider allowing their children to have sex at home, and sex is a frequent source of family conflict. In the Netherlands, where teenage pregnancies are far less frequent than in the United States, parents aim above all for family cohesiveness, often permitting young couples to sleep together and providing them with contraceptives. Drawing on extensive interviews with parents and teens, Not Under My Roof offers an unprecedented, intimate account of the different ways that girls and boys in both countries negotiate love, lust, and growing up. Tracing the roots of the parents’ divergent attitudes, Amy T. Schalet reveals how they grow out of their respective conceptions of the self, relationships, gender, autonomy, and authority. She provides a probing analysis of the way family culture shapes not just sex but also alcohol consumption and parent-teen relationships. Avoiding caricatures of permissive Europeans and puritanical Americans, Schalet shows that the Dutch require self-control from teens and parents, while Americans guide their children toward autonomous adulthood at the expense of the family bond.

Teenagers have sex. While almost all parents understand that many teenagers are sexually active, there is a paradox in many parents’ thinking: they insist their own teen children are not sexual, but characterize their children’s peers as sexually-driven and hypersexual. Rather than accuse parents of being in denial, Sinikka Elliott teases out the complex dynamics behind this thinking, demonstrating that it is rooted in fears and anxieties about being a good parent, the risks of teen sexual activity, and teenagers’ future economic and social status. Parents—like most Americans—equate teen sexuality with heartache, disease, pregnancy, promiscuity, and deviance and want their teen children to be protected from these things.Going beyond the hype and controversy, Elliott examines how a diverse group of American parents of teenagers understand teen sexuality, showing that, in contrast to the idea that parents are polarized in their beliefs, parents are confused, anxious, and ambivalent about teen sexual activity and how best to guide their own children’s sexuality. Framed with an eye to the debates about teenage abstinence and sex education in school, Elliott also links parents’ understandings to the contradictory messages and broad moral panic around child and teen sexuality. Ultimately, Elliott considers the social and cultural conditions that might make it easier for parents to talk with their teens about sex, calling for new ways of thinking and talking about teen sexuality that promote social justice and empower parents to embrace their children as fully sexual subjects.

TEENS GET SEX EDUCATION, BUT NOT FROM PARENTS!Reuters (07.16.09)A new CDC report on data from numerous studies shows the sexual and reproductive health of young People ages 10-24 remains a key public health concern.Among the report's findings: *Among girls ages 15-17, 30 percent reported they had engaged in sex, rising to 70.6 percent for girls ages 18-19.*For boys, 31.6 percent of those ages 15-17 had ever had sex, increasing to 64.7 percent of those ages 18-19.*Almost 70 percent of teenage girls and 66 percent of boys had received instruction on birth control methods.*Among 18- and 19-year-olds, 49.8 percent of girls and 35 percent of boys said they had talked with a parent about methods of birth control.*More than 80 percent of girls and boys said they had received formal instruction before age 18 on how to say no to sex.*Almost 10 percent of young women ages 18-24 reported their first intercourse was involuntary.*HIV infections among boys ages 15-19 nearly doubled in the past 10 years, from 1.3 cases per 100,000 in 1997 to 2.5 cases in 2006.This is why every parent needs to read and share this book's insight with their teenager(s).
